Joyce Sanders Obituary

Joyce A. Sanders
Born: November 16, 1945 in Rockford, IL
Died: October 19, 2025 in Franklin Grove, IL
FRANKLIN GROVE, IL – Joyce A. Sanders, 79, passed away peacefully on Sunday, October 19, 2025, at Meadows of Franklin Grove Nursing Home in Franklin Grove, Illinois.
Born on November 16, 1945, in Rockford, IL, Joyce was the beloved daughter of Albert J. and Jennie (Nuppenau) Nordman. A lifelong area resident, she was a devoted member of St. Paul Lutheran Church in Oregon, IL, where she married the love of her life, Carl Sanders, on September 26, 1965.
Joyce held various roles throughout her working life, beginning at Kable News in Mt. Morris and later serving as a hospital receptionist and buyer at Etnyre. She was known for her warm heart, loyalty, and kindness.
Joyce had a passion for travel, enjoying adventures throughout the United States and Europe. She found great joy in gardening, canning, and watching classic westerns like Gunsmoke. A proud and patriotic American, Joyce loved collecting Americana and celebrating her country's heritage.
Her greatest joy, however, was her family. She was a loving and devoted wife, mother, grandmother, sister, and friend. Her grandchildren were her pride and joy, and time spent with them was her most cherished gift.
Joyce is preceded in death by her parents; her brother, Alan Nordman; sister, Janice (Jay) Miller; brothers-in-law Jay Miller, James Henn and Randy Buskohl; and nephews, Jason Miller, Jason Henn, Robert Buskohl, and Ryan Buskohl.
She is survived and will be deeply missed by her loving husband, Carl Sanders of Franklin Grove, IL; daughters, Cheri (Jody) Clemmons of Eads, TN; Jenni (Ken) Yingling of Polo, IL; and Christina (Doug) Kitson of Polo, IL; sister, Judy Buskohl of Sterling, IL; grandchildren, Kennedy (Brandon Ramirez) Yingling, Abigail Yingling, Nathaniel Yingling, Emily Kitson, and Zoey Kitson; and her best friend and sister-in-law, Sharon Nordman of Leaf River, IL.
Visitation will be held on Thursday, October 23, 2025, from 5:00 PM to 7:00 PM at Farrell Holland Gale Funeral Home in Oregon, IL. A second visitation will take place prior to the funeral on Friday, October 24, at St. Paul Lutheran Church, beginning at 9:00 AM until the start of services at 10:00 AM, with Pastor Terease Whitten officiating. Joyce will be laid to rest at Franklin Grove Cemetery in Franklin Grove, IL.
